Delay by advocate for admitting writ in highcourt

          We,the 26 retired employees of co-op. bank have lodged writ petition in Aurangabad high court.When we approached the advpcate he told us that he will solve this case within 1 year .The case was like this  bank had retired us at the age of 55 instead of 58.When the age of retirement for officers was 58 bank had abruptly made it 55 in 2003,with back effect.Now the present condition is advocate always tells us that he will take the circulation and he does not take it,and th reason he gives that board is not smooth.Hence he is prolonging the case for 1/1/2 years.Only notices has been sent to bank,but the case is on pre adm. status. May we take any suspect on advocate for delyaing the case.May he be managed by the bank internally? Banks are expert to negotiate.
